You could speak to … Web11 apr. 2024 · Learn first aid for someone who is having an asthma attack. 1. Help the person sit in a comfortable position and take their inhaler. When someone has an asthma attack, their airways narrow, making it difficult for them to breathe. An inhaler relaxes the muscles, allowing the airways to expand and ease their breathing.
